Brighton could welcome Beram Kayal and Sam Baldock into their matchday squad for the first time this season when they take on Southampton on Sunday afternoon. Midfielder Kayal has been out of action since breaking his leg in a pre-season friendly in August and striker Baldock underwent calf surgery in the summer, but both are now in contention to feature at the Amex Stadium. Brighton can add new signing Beram Kayal and fit-again winger Kazenga LuaLua to their squad for the visit of Nottingham Forest. Midfielder Kayal last week joined the Seagulls from Celtic for an undisclosed fee and LuaLua played for the reserves in midweek after recovering from the knee injury which has sidelined him since November.
